SVG path路徑動畫IE上不支持解決方案

知識庫

SVG path路徑動畫IE上不支持解決方案

2023-09-16 21:10


本文介紹了SVG path路徑動畫在IE瀏覽器上不被支持的問題,并提供了解決方案。

                                            
    

SVG(Scalable Vector Graphics)是一種基于XML的矢量圖形標準,因其靈活性和可伸縮性在Web開發中得到廣泛應用。其中,path元素可以用來創建復雜的路徑形狀,并通過對路徑屬性的動畫來實現元素的動態效果。

然而,在IE瀏覽器中,對于一些高級的SVG功能,如路徑動畫,存在兼容性問題。由于IE瀏覽器對SVG規范的支持比較有限,導致路徑動畫在IE上無法正常顯示。

問題解決方案

雖然IE不支持SVG路徑動畫,但我們可以通過一些技巧來解決這個問題。

  1. 使用JavaScript庫:有很多JavaScript庫可以用來實現SVG路徑動畫,如Snap.svg和GreenSock Animation Platform(GSAP)。這些庫提供了跨瀏覽器的解決方案,可以讓路徑動畫在IE上正常工作。
  2. 轉換為其他格式:如果你的目標是讓動畫在IE上播放,而不是直接使用SVG路徑動畫,你可以將SVG轉換為其他格式,如CSS動畫或視頻。這樣可以確保動畫在IE上的兼容性。
  3. 降級方案:如果以上方法都無法滿足你的需求,你可以考慮在IE上提供一個降級方案。通過檢測瀏覽器版本或用戶代理,你可以在IE上使用其他的動畫效果,或者顯示靜態的圖像代替動畫。

總而言之,雖然SVG路徑動畫在IE上存在兼容性問題,但我們可以通過使用JavaScript庫、轉換為其他格式或提供降級方案來解決這個問題。選擇哪種解決方案取決于你的需求和對IE瀏覽器的支持程度。合理的處理方式可以確保你的動畫在各種瀏覽器中都能正常顯示。


標簽:
  • SVG
  • path
  • 路徑動畫
  • IE
  • 不支持
  • 解決方案